2nd Grade
The 2nd grade class at Awakening Seed School is productive, playful, creative, and community oriented. The curriculum is approached with hands-on experiences and authentic assignments that make learning meaningful and rich. Language arts activities are designed to promote independent writers and readers. Literature studies introduce students to authors and books that stretch their thinking, interactions, and dialogue with others. Math and science are active subjects that include critical thinking and the application of information to “show what we know.” Computation skills develop in this class, as students review addition and subtraction, and are introduced to multiplication and division. Beginning self-organization skills are established as students learn how to set goals and reflect on their weekly progress. Writing skills develop in various genres through writing across the curriculum. The fine arts are also a big part of life in the 2nd grade class. Finally, students also grow as humanitarians through weekly reading time with preschool buddies and visits to a nearby nursing home. Students receive weekly instruction in Spanish, music, and P. E. and attend 5 full days.
